I bought the less expensive rope from the same company and it lasted less than a season before the black neoprene float sleeves split. This one doesn’t have sleeves. It floats for a while. But, no, it doesn’t float. We don’t really care. Neither does it sink like a rock. I like the straight handle. I use my friend’s curved handle it doesn’t allow me to pull as well side to side in the course. Just a personal preference. Spend the extra bucks and get this one. The rope “seasons†as quick as the lesser priced “sleeves†rope. I believe it’s the same rope. It’s just a better handle. And the handle is worth it. It’s as simple as any sectional rope to take off line. There are no distance-off labels on this sectional rope - just the colors.

Rope is well put together. Pre stretched and didn't notice any stretch skiing on it. Colors are bright and not washed out.

Yes this rope is expensive but it's absolutely worth it. I have used Radar ropes for years and this one was to replace one that was over seven years old. So if they last for that many years the price isn't as high as you think. I use this for wakeboarding and salmon skiing and I have used it to teach the kids to ski. The good is it's quality and feel in your hands. The down side is that yes the handle does sink so you have to pay attention as you are picking up a down skier. I will absolutely buy this one again when I need another rope.
